Module, Final Drive Control: Removal: Removal

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2012 Jeep Liberty.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
NOTE:

The FDCM has two electrical connectors and is installed inside the passenger compartment behind the driver side knee bolster and is mounted to the left kick panel. On RHD vehicles the FDCM is located in a mirrored position on the right side.

Fig 1: Final Drive Control Module
GC0086446Courtesy of CHRYSLER GROUP, LLC
  1. Lower the drivers side knee bolster.
  2. Push out on the two locking tabs (1) and remove the FDCM.
    Fig 2: FDCM Electrical Connectors
    GC0086447Courtesy of CHRYSLER GROUP, LLC
  3. Disconnect the two electrical connectors (1) from the FDCM.
